Pavers Sealing in Bellevue, WA
Pavers sealing services involve applying a protective coating to existing brick, stone, or concrete paver surfaces to enhance their appearance and extend their lifespan. This process is commonly requested for driveways, walkways, patios, and outdoor entertainment areas, helping to prevent damage from weather, stains, and everyday wear. Property owners typically want to understand how sealing can preserve the color and texture of their pavers, reduce the risk of moss or weed growth, and make routine cleaning easier.
Before requesting pavers sealing, homeowners should consider the current condition of their surfaces and whether any repairs or cleaning are needed beforehand. It’s also important to discuss the type of sealant used, as different products offer varying levels of gloss, durability, and resistance. Proper sealing can improve the overall look of outdoor spaces while providing added protection against the elements, making it a popular choice for maintaining the beauty and functionality of paver surfaces.

Pavers Sealing Questions
What surfaces can be sealed with paver sealing? Paver sealing is suitable for concrete, brick, and stone pavers to protect their appearance and durability.
How does sealing pavers benefit a property? Sealing helps prevent stains, reduces weed growth between pavers, and extends the lifespan of the surface.
Is paver sealing necessary for all projects? Sealing is recommended for high-traffic areas, outdoor patios, driveways, and walkways to maintain their condition.
What should property owners know before sealing pavers? Proper cleaning and preparation are important to ensure the sealant adheres effectively and provides optimal protection.
